The lives of two very different women cross over in the most remarkable way, in this sparkling historical mystery from bestselling author Celia Imrie.

ENGLAND, 1814

Becky Thomas is an actress, born into the world of the travelling theatrical company. She has never known anything except the hustle and bustle of theatre, and the thrills and spills of life on the road. All the world is a stage – but who is playing what part?

Elizabeth Coventry is the daughter of a judge. Unlucky in love, she longs for adventure away from her stifling parents – but she might get more than she bargained for when a handsome soldier crosses her path…


When Becky is forced to abandon a fellow actress’s baby son on the doorstep of Elizabeth’s family, she sets in motion an astonishing series of events, that sees their fates intertwined for a lifetime.

From the murky backstreets of London to the glory of the stage, from high society to the lowest of the low, from the perils of touring England’s towns to the beauty of Nice, an astounding mystery unfolds, bursting with intricate strands and thrilling twists and turns.
